repo.or.cz
/
sqlite.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Fix a bug in PRAGMA integrity_check introduced by enhancement (8a) in
2024-02-13
D
.
Richard H
i
p
p
Fix
a bug in PRAGMA integrity_check
i
n
troduced
b
y enhancemen
.
.
.
commit
|
commitdiff
|
tree
2024-02-13
D
.
R
i
chard H
i
pp
Changes to vtabCallConstr
u
ctor() to avoid a harmless
.
.
.
commit
|
commitdiff
|
tree
2024-02-12
D
.
Richard
Hipp
R
e
pla
c
e the assert() that was removed
b
y [f023cb541b5
d
d
72
c
.
.
.
commit
|
commitdiff
|
tree
2024-02-12
D
.
Ri
c
h
a
r
d
Hipp
Add a new sqlite3FaultSim() to b
t
ree
f
or bett
e
r
fault
.
.
.
commit
|
commitdiff
|
tree
2024-02-12
D
.
R
ichard Hipp
Add
a new sqlite3
F
aultSim
(
) call in the btree logic
.
.
.
commit
|
commitdiff
|
tree
2024-02-12
D
.
Richard
H
ipp
Add suppo
r
t for the "
.
testctrl
f
au
l
t_insta
l
l
" d
o
t-command
.
.
.
commit
|
commitdiff
|
tree
2024-02-11
D
.
Rich
a
rd Hip
p
In the RTREE extension, allow the xBeginTran
s
a
ction
.
.
.
commit
|
commitdiff
|
tree
2024-02-11
D
.
Rich
a
rd Hipp
If a t
e
rm
of an O
R
DER BY or GROUP BY contains an aggregate
.
.
.
commit
|
commitdiff
|
tree
2024-02-11
D
.
Richard
Hipp
Improv
e
d
AggInfo tra
c
ing i
n
debug bu
i
lds
.
No change
s
.
.
.
commit
|
commitdiff
|
tree
2024-02-07
D
.
Rich
a
rd
H
ipp
Fix an #endif (added in the w
r
ong plac
e
by
[8f4b1cea
f
e
4
a271b
.
.
.
commit
|
commitdiff
|
tree
2024-02-07
D
.
Richar
d
Hip
p
Bring
t
es
t
cases int
o
alig
n
ment with
the latest enhancements
.
commit
|
commitdiff
|
tree
2024-02-07
D
.
Ri
c
hard H
i
pp
Turns out the
branch is
r
ea
c
hable,
so back out the
.
.
.
commit
|
commitdiff
|
tree
2024-02-07
D
.
Richard Hipp
Detect and respond
t
o
an OOM
o
n the js
o
nStringTerm
i
nat
e
.
.
.
commit
|
commitdiff
|
tree
2024-02-06
D
.
Richa
r
d Hip
p
Slight chan
g
e to O
O
M
handling in
J
SON to catch a corner
.
.
.
commit
|
commitdiff
|
tree
2024-02-03
D
.
Richard Hi
p
p
Foll
o
wing a ROLLBACK that reverts chan
g
es to
a
n RTREE
.
.
.
commit
|
commitdiff
|
tree
2024-02-02
D
.
Richard Hipp
M
ore extensive u
s
e of SQLITE_C
O
R
R
UPT_PG
N
O
.
commit
|
commitdiff
|
tree
2024-02-01
D
.
Richard Hipp
I
n
PRAGMA inte
g
r
i
ty_check, defer run
n
i
n
g
xIntegrity
.
.
.
commit
|
commitdiff
|
tree
2024-02-01
D
.
Ri
c
h
a
rd Hi
p
p
Add traci
n
g
log
i
c t
o
t
h
e
s
hared-cache locks in btre
e
.
.
.
commit
|
commitdiff
|
tree
2024-02-01
D
.
Richard Hipp
A
dd
the test_oom_breakpo
i
n
t(
)
rout
i
ne o
n
d
e
bug
b
uilds
.
.
.
commit
|
commitdiff
|
tree
2024-01-31
D
.
Richard Hipp
Replac
e
an condi
t
io
n
a
l assignment that was made o
b
solete
.
.
.
commit
|
commitdiff
|
tree
2024-01-31
D
.
Richard Hipp
Allow
control characters in JSON5 st
r
i
n
g
litera
l
s
.
commit
|
commitdiff
|
tree
2024-01-31
D
.
Richard Hipp
Add NEVER() and ALWAYS() macros for the
J
SON5-control
.
.
.
commit
|
commitdiff
|
tree
2024-01-31
D
.
Richard Hi
p
p
Fix failure
t
o detec
t
u
nterminated string
l
iterals
.
.
.
commit
|
commitdiff
|
tree
2024-01-31
D
.
Richa
r
d
H
ipp
A
l
low control
c
haracters in JSON
5
string lit
e
ral
s
.
commit
|
commitdiff
|
tree
2024-01-31
D
.
Richard Hipp
Fix a mem
o
r
y
allocat
i
on bug i
n
the (
d
ebug-use-only
.
.
.
commit
|
commitdiff
|
tree
2024-01-29
D
.
Richa
r
d Hipp
Detect
m
alformed nested JSO
N
B earlier an
d
stop ren
d
ering
.
.
.
commit
|
commitdiff
|
tree
2024-01-29
D
.
Rich
a
r
d Hipp
When generated tex
t
JSON f
r
om JSONB, do n
o
t c
o
ntinue
.
.
.
commit
|
commitdiff
|
tree
2024-01-29
D
.
Ric
h
ard Hipp
Whe
n
rendering JSONB b
a
c
k i
n
to tex
t
JSON, report an
.
.
.
commit
|
commitdiff
|
tree
2024-01-28
D
.
Richard Hipp
Use __ppc__ instead
of __POWER
P
C__ to identify 32
-
bit
.
.
.
commit
|
commitdiff
|
tree
2024-01-28
D
.
R
i
chard Hi
p
p
Automaticall
y
disable the DISTINCT optimization during
.
.
.
commit
|
commitdiff
|
tree
2024-01-28
D
.
Richard Hipp
Ap
p
l
y
the same fix fou
n
d
i
n [9
9
057383
a
cc8f920] to descending
.
.
.
commit
|
commitdiff
|
tree
2024-01-27
D
.
Richar
d
H
ipp
I
mproveme
n
ts to pars
e
r stack overflow testin
g
.
commit
|
commitdiff
|
tree
2024-01-27
D
.
Rich
a
rd Hipp
P
erforman
c
e enhancemen
t
s to the parser templ
a
t
e
.
commit
|
commitdiff
|
tree
2024-01-27
D
.
Richard Hipp
Use an alternative me
m
o
r
y a
l
locator for parser stack
.
.
.
commit
|
commitdiff
|
tree
2024-01-27
D
.
Ri
c
hard Hipp
Allocate new parser sta
c
k space f
r
om
t
he
h
eap if needed
.
.
.
commit
|
commitdiff
|
tree
2024-01-27
D
.
Rich
a
rd Hipp
Optimiza
t
ions t
o
Pa
r
seFina
l
iz
e
()
t
o make up for the
.
.
.
commit
|
commitdiff
|
tree
2024-01-27
D
.
Richard Hipp
Omit the "parser stack overf
l
o
w" error message, since
.
.
.
commit
|
commitdiff
|
tree
2024-01-26
D
.
Rich
a
rd H
i
pp
Bug fixes in the function that expan
d
s the
p
arser stack
.
commit
|
commitdiff
|
tree
2024-01-26
D
.
Richard Hipp
Ex
p
erim
e
ntal cha
n
ges
that prevent
p
arse
r
s
t
ack ov
e
rflow
s
.
.
.
commit
|
commitdiff
|
tree
2024-01-24
D
.
Richard Hipp
Add NEV
E
R() to a bra
n
ch that is n
o
longer reachable
.
commit
|
commitdiff
|
tree
2024-01-23
D
.
Richard Hipp
S
l
i
gh
t
adjustment to t
e
s
t
resu
l
ts for Windows in mm
a
p1
.
.
.
commit
|
commitdiff
|
tree
2024-01-23
D
.
Richard H
i
pp
Improve
d
error m
e
ssa
g
e when a
d
o
uble
-
quoted identifier
.
.
.
commit
|
commitdiff
|
tree
2024-01-23
D
.
Ri
c
hard Hi
p
p
When a JSON input is a b
l
ob
,
bu
t
it
looks like va
l
id
.
.
.
commit
|
commitdiff
|
tree
2024-01-23
D
.
Richard Hipp
Fix
t
y
po in the
t
ag-2024012
3
-a
i
n a co
m
m
e
nt
.
commit
|
commitdiff
|
tree
2024-01-23
D
.
Rich
a
rd Hipp
If a
BLOB looks li
k
e JSON when cas
t
t
o
tex
t
,
then treat
.
.
.
commit
|
commitdiff
|
tree
2024-01-22
D
.
R
ic
h
ard H
i
pp
Simpli
f
ication
o
f the error
rep
o
rti
n
g
logic
.
commit
|
commitdiff
|
tree
2024-01-22
D
.
Richard Hipp
Im
p
roved error m
e
ssage when
a doub
l
e-quot
e
d strin
g
.
.
.
commit
|
commitdiff
|
tree
2024-01-22
D
.
Richa
r
d Hipp
The -DSQLIT
E
_JSON_BLOB_INPUT
_
BUG_COMP
A
TIBLE compile
.
.
.
commit
|
commitdiff
|
tree
2024-01-22
D
.
R
i
chard Hipp
F
i
x
userauth so
t
hat it works together with SQLITE_OMIT_SHA
R
.
.
.
commit
|
commitdiff
|
tree
2024-01-22
D
.
R
i
chard Hipp
Add a notice t
o
the user-authentication docum
e
ntation
.
.
.
commit
|
commitdiff
|
tree
2024-01-21
D
.
Richard
Hipp
F
i
x
a
harm
l
ess typo in a comment
.
commit
|
commitdiff
|
tree
2024-01-20
D
.
Richard Hipp
S
im
p
lification
s
to th
e
s
trftime() logic
.
commit
|
commitdiff
|
tree
2024-01-20
D
.
Richard
Hipp
Fix a memo
r
y
l
e
a
k in
n
ew memd
b
1
.
t
e
s
t
test case
s
that
.
.
.
commit
|
commitdiff
|
tree
2024-01-20
D
.
Ric
h
ard Hipp
Make sur
e
that
%
V
a
n
d %G
a
re
t
est
i
n
g
for every since
.
.
.
commit
|
commitdiff
|
tree
2024-01-20
D
.
Richard Hipp
Rig sqlit
e
3_se
r
ialize() so
t
hat
i
t
w
ill initialize
.
.
.
commit
|
commitdiff
|
tree
2024-01-20
D
.
Richard Hipp
When doing a text
-
affinity co
m
p
a
r
is
o
n between two values
.
.
.
commit
|
commitdiff
|
tree
2024-01-20
D
.
Richard Hip
p
Ensure that t
h
e
replace() SQ
L
functio
n
al
w
ays returns
.
.
.
commit
|
commitdiff
|
tree
2024-01-20
D
.
R
i
chard H
i
pp
When ba
c
king
o
u
t
a cha
r
acter in a construct
e
d string
.
.
.
commit
|
commitdiff
|
tree
2024-01-20
D
.
Ri
c
ha
r
d Hipp
Fix the version num
b
er in the
TEA
configure script
.
.
.
commit
|
commitdiff
|
tree
2024-01-20
D
.
Richard Hipp
Implemen
t
a
n
e
w
algori
t
h
m for com
p
u
ting ISO week values
.
.
.
commit
|
commitdiff
|
tree
2024-01-18
D
.
Richa
r
d Hipp
I
n
crease
t
he version numbe
r
to 3
.
46
.
0 to
b
e
g
in the
.
.
.
commit
|
commitdiff
|
tree
2024-01-18
D
.
Richa
r
d H
i
pp
Add suppo
r
t
in the
s
t
rftime() SQL fu
n
ction for convers
i
on
.
.
.
commit
|
commitdiff
|
tree
2024-01-16
D
.
Ric
h
ard Hip
p
Fix
har
m
l
ess
"
unused parame
t
e
r" co
m
pil
e
r
w
a
rn
i
ng i
n
.
.
.
commit
|
commitdiff
|
tree
2024-01-16
D
.
Ri
c
hard Hipp
Clutter the c
o
de with "fall-thro
u
g
h" comments in order
.
.
.
commit
|
commitdiff
|
tree
2024-01-16
D
.
Richard Hipp
Remo
v
e the LLONG_MAX preprocessor mac
r
o from
t
h
e series
.
.
.
commit
|
commitdiff
|
tree
2024-01-15
D
.
Richard Hipp
Version 3
.
45
.
0
commit
|
commitdiff
|
tree
2024-01-11
D
.
Richard Hipp
Fi
x
a comment in se
s
s
ions
.
No funct
i
onal changes
.
commit
|
commitdiff
|
tree
2024-01-09
D
.
Richar
d
Hipp
P
ut an SQLITE_ENABLE_SETLK_TIM
E
OUT branch in
s
ide the
.
.
.
commit
|
commitdiff
|
tree
2024-01-09
D
.
Ric
h
ard
H
ip
p
Improved resolut
i
on of unqualifi
e
d n
a
mes
i
n
t
he REIN
D
EX
.
.
.
commit
|
commitdiff
|
tree
2024-01-08
D
.
Richar
d
Hipp
M
inor change to os_unix
.
c to
f
a
cilitate 100% MC/
D
C
.
.
.
commit
|
commitdiff
|
tree
2024-01-07
D
.
Richard
H
i
p
p
Re
m
ove a
n
ALWAYS(
)
from RTREE
.
Dbs
q
lfuz
z
found
a way
.
.
.
commit
|
commitdiff
|
tree
2024-01-07
D
.
Richard Hipp
Updates to RTREE
t
o
facility testing
.
commit
|
commitdiff
|
tree
2024-01-06
D
.
Ri
c
hard Hipp
Update JSON p
e
rformanc
e
testing p
r
o
c
edures for clarity
.
.
.
commit
|
commitdiff
|
tree
2024-01-04
D
.
R
i
char
d
H
ip
p
Av
o
id err
o
rs wi
t
h SQLITE_OM
I
T_VIR
T
UALT
A
BLE bui
l
ds in
.
.
.
commit
|
commitdiff
|
tree
2024-01-04
D
.
Richard Hipp
Restructu
r
e some c
o
de to fix what
ap
p
ears
t
o
be a fal
s
e
.
.
.
commit
|
commitdiff
|
tree
2024-01-03
D
.
Ric
h
ard H
i
pp
F
ix a #ifdef in sqlite3_test_cont
r
o
l
(
)
that was preventing
.
.
.
commit
|
commitdiff
|
tree
2024-01-03
D
.
Richard Hipp
Convert t
h
e JSON functio
n
s
to
u
s
e
lo
o
kasi
d
e
m
emory
.
.
.
commit
|
commitdiff
|
tree
2024-01-03
D
.
Richard
H
ipp
Change a const
a
nt from decima
l
to he
x
to avoid a compiler
.
.
.
commit
|
commitdiff
|
tree
2024-01-03
D
.
Richard Hipp
Enhance
s
qlite3_a
n
alyzer
.
e
xe so t
h
a
t it uses the ext
.
.
.
commit
|
commitdiff
|
tree
2024-01-03
D
.
Richa
r
d
H
ipp
Update t
h
e sqldiff
.
exe ut
i
lity progr
a
m so t
h
a
t it
uses
.
.
.
commit
|
commitdiff
|
tree
2024-01-02
D
.
Richar
d
Hipp
B
a
ck out [b517a52fa36df0a0]
w
h
ich is no longer reacha
b
le
.
.
.
commit
|
commitdiff
|
tree
2024-01-02
D
.
Richa
r
d Hip
p
Adju
s
t
t
he sqlite3PagerD
i
rectReadOk() rout
i
ne (part
.
.
.
commit
|
commitdiff
|
tree
2024-01-02
D
.
Richard Hipp
Increase the default "max_page
_
count" to its theoreti
c
al
.
.
.
commit
|
commitdiff
|
tree
2024-01-01
D
.
Rich
a
rd Hip
p
New l
o
gic
to avo
i
d
using indexes that ANA
L
Y
Z
E h
a
s
identified
.
.
.
commit
|
commitdiff
|
tree
2024-01-01
D
.
Richard Hipp
Remov
e
so
m
e unnecessary
c
omputations
f
ro
m
ANALYZE so
.
.
.
commit
|
commitdiff
|
tree
2024-01-01
D
.
Richard
Hipp
Extra
steps taken to avoid using l
o
w-quality indexes
.
.
.
commit
|
commitdiff
|
tree
2023-12-28
D
.
Ri
c
hard Hipp
Enable
S
Q
LITE_D
I
RECT
_
OV
E
RFLOW_READ unl
e
s
s it is specificall
y
.
.
.
commit
|
commitdiff
|
tree
2023-12-28
D
.
Richard Hipp
Performance i
m
p
rove
m
ent
b
y unwind
i
n
g
a loop in jsonAppendStr
.
.
.
commit
|
commitdiff
|
tree
2023-12-28
D
.
Richard Hipp
Fi
x
harmless compiler wa
r
n
ings in FTS5
.
commit
|
commitdiff
|
tree
2023-12-28
D
.
Ric
h
ard H
i
pp
Enhance
the
(
undocumented, debug-onl
y
)
json_par
s
e(
.
.
.
commit
|
commitdiff
|
tree
2023-12-26
D
.
Richard Hipp
Im
p
roved handling of
malformed unicode within JSON
.
.
.
commit
|
commitdiff
|
tree
2023-12-24
D
.
R
i
chard
Hipp
R
emove an ALWAYS() added in [c50e6
c
2
a
ce49d092] because
.
.
.
commit
|
commitdiff
|
tree
2023-12-24
D
.
Richard Hipp
Fix harmless compiler warnings a
s
s
o
ci
a
te
d
with [5db30bcc338a
.
.
.
commit
|
commitdiff
|
tree
2023-12-24
D
.
Rich
a
r
d
Hip
p
Avoid signed integer overflow during integrity_che
c
k
.
.
.
commit
|
commitdiff
|
tree
2023-12-23
D
.
Richard Hipp
Improvements to the query pl
a
nner to address the inefficienc
.
.
.
commit
|
commitdiff
|
tree
2023-12-23
D
.
R
i
c
h
ard Hipp
A
d
d
d
e
bugging output rou
t
ines sqlite3ShowWher
e
Loop
.
.
.
commit
|
commitdiff
|
tree
2023-12-22
D
.
Richard Hipp
Change parame
t
ers on a debugging function
t
o i
n
clude
.
.
.
commit
|
commitdiff
|
tree
2023-12-22
D
.
Ri
c
har
d
Hipp
Add
a
new
comment to debug
g
i
ng
o
utput routin
e
sqlite3WhereLo
.
.
.
commit
|
commitdiff
|
tree
2023-12-21
D
.
Richard Hipp
Add interna
l
core-de
v
elope
r
-o
n
ly d
o
cumentat
i
on of the
.
.
.
commit
|
commitdiff
|
tree
2023-12-20
D
.
Ric
h
ard Hipp
Avoid harmless integer overflo
w
in pager status stat
i
stics
.
.
.
commit
|
commitdiff
|
tree
next